Profit-Aware Task Allocation in Satellite Computing

Jie Huang,Ruolin Xing,Xiao Ma,Ao Zhou,Shangguang Wang
DOI: https://doi.org/10.1109/icws62655.2024.00089
2024-01-01
Abstract:The rapid evolution of satellite networks promises to expand global internet service. However, optimizing task allocation for the efficient and sustainable operation of satellite computing presents complex challenges. Existing approaches usually prioritize energy considerations while neglecting economic aspects, which restricts satellite networks from achieving their full economic potential. In this paper, we address this gap by investigating task allocation in satellite computing. Our approach encourages satellites to consistently provide resources and optimizes battery usage, enabling the completion of more tasks and ultimately maximizing profit. The task allocation approach involves two key components: task pricing and task scheduling. Firstly, we introduce a unique task pricing algorithm that adheres to economic properties, establishing a direct link between satellite utilization and financial income, ensuring economically viable satellite operations. Moreover, we develop two distinct task scheduling algorithms tailored for offline and online scenarios, exploiting dynamic programming and reinforcement learning respectively. Extensive simulations demonstrate that our proposed algorithms effectively enhance task completion rates and optimize total satellite profit.
What problem does this paper attempt to address?